In 34 patients with complex arrhythmias and conduction disturbances, programmed transesophageal electric stimulation of the left atrium was performed to determine the sinoatrial conduction time, relative refractory period of the atrioventricular conducting system, effective refractory period of the atrioventricular conducting system, that of the atria, that of an accessory tract in the Wolff-Parkinson--White syndrome, and stimulation parameters to trigger and reverse supraventricular tachicardia in order to define its mechanism. Potentials of a new noninvasive method of study are discussed.
